Hey fellow exercisers,

It has been a couple of days. I had another swimming lesson on Wednesday. I tried kickboard again, this time upside down and backwards, sort of. It seems that if I am on my back and holding the thing on my chest I actually go somewhere. Still can't do it the right way but I'll take this.

I took a practice day on Thursday. I took a few runs at facing the water paddling around without a flotation device and did alright as long as I was heading from shallow to shallower. I also decided that I wanted to get more comfortable in general in the water. Since I went earlier in the day and had the whole place to myself, I decided to play. I have been concerned about the potential for dizziness due to extenuating circumstances. So far I am fine on horizontal and vertical. But I wanted to find out what would happen in other situations.

I donned nose clips, and with my goggles made quite a sight. (Made sure there were 4 lifeguards with not much but me to look at), then I went ahead and played like I have seen the kids do. I tried handstands, somersaults, and log rolls in both directions. I got pretty disoriented the first couple of times because I didn't know what to expect. But then I found out that it would not make me dizzy and I had a lot of fun. I know, I wasn't doing very much proper "homework", but I enjoyed the heck out of myself.

I took it very easy on the beach walks for a couple of days, tapping out at about 1 mile, so that I would still have something left in my ankle for the pool. Today was an intentional day off from the pool, so I went a little longer on the sand walk to test things out. It seems to be coming along pretty well, I went a little over 3 miles without mishap. I have been using the big hot tub adjacent to the pool the last couple of days and I think it is really helping the ankle. I think I will probably give it a good hot water soak this evening at home also.

That's all I've got for now.
